We have chosen to augment our customer service capabilities by
outsourcing Daksh.com, a company in India whose commitment to
efficient, high-quality customer service matches our own.

Please note that we continue to hire new representatives and grow our
U.S. customer service centers in Tacoma, WA; Grand Forks, ND; and
Huntington, WV.

Our reasons for choosing Daksh.com are many. Since Amazon.com's
customers come from all over the world, we felt that the location of
Daksh.com--in a time zone 12 hours from our Seattle headquarters--
would help to ensure that someone is always ready to respond to a
customer's inquiry. In addition, India has an abundance of highly
educated workers who are fluent in English. And Amazon.com will be
working closely with Daksh.com to train its employees in the high
standards of customer service that our customers have come to expect.
